Where In The World
Written by Clarke / Bell - From the Album Loveboat

Where in the world did you go?
Without a clue, without a word
What on earth did I do wrong?
You won't believe how much I hurt

I can't believe the mess we're in
My sense of humour wearing thin
Gets away with murder every day
Can't you hear me?
Won't you make it go away?

An aftertaste of bitterness
Hits me in the face, someone else's lips
Here I lie awake, alone
Just wishing you'd come home

You leave me desolate and sore
Go and fight in someone else's war
And so you put us both to shame
Don't come near me
Won't you make it go away?

I can't believe the mess we're in
My sense of humour wearing thin
No-one's getting younger anyway
Can't you hear me?
Won't you make it go away?

I can't believe the mess that we're in
My sense of humour wearing thin
Gets away with murder every other day
Can't you hear me?
Won't you make it go away?
Won't you make it go away?
Won't you make it go away?
